Not bad at all.

Dremel, some bits..an hour or so to clean up. Then paint the letter back in and light it up. Seal it up and toss it on.

Definately toss the air back on. If the onboard compressor isn't working good, use a manual fill kit. Monroe'* is about $12 for the kit.
